Output 8383954d95320e283e491784afe45daaa27682d8db666b5286ecfd00042ea3af:1

value
708750761
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65aa6cab30e1d600b147ed5114d62a9a174e1d5f OP_EQUAL
address
3AxaLDgwcYkfAWTwHFu75enHqoMW5jxpUh
transaction
8383954d95320e283e491784afe45daaa27682d8db666b5286ecfd00042ea3af
spent
true